                Figure 4. Angio-CT (3D volume rendering) of a patient experiencing retrograde aortic dissection following TEVAR for aTBAD. The
                dissection originates clearly from the proximal stent and involves the ascending aorta.





























                Figure 5. Angio-CT scan of a patient with stent-graft-induced new entry tear (SINE) after TEVAR for TBAD. The SINE originates from
                the distal portion of the stent-graft, resulting in reperfusion of the false lumen and its enlargement.


               In the case of uncomplicated aTBAD, particularly in the “high-risk” patient group, the use of pre-emptive
               TEVAR as a preventive measure to reduce the risk of late complications, instead of relying solely on medical
               therapy, is an intuitive approach. However, further research and randomized trials are necessary to assess its
               efficacy.
